FPGA工程师求职面试常见问题解析
在当今科技飞速发展的时代,FPGA(现场可编程门阵列)工程师成为了众多企业争抢的香饽饽。然而,面对激烈的求职竞争,如何顺利通过面试成为许多求职者的难题。本文将针对FPGA工程师求职面试中常见的问题进行解析,帮助求职者更好地应对面试挑战。
一、FPGA工程师面试常见问题解析
- 请简单介绍一下自己
在面试中,这个问题几乎是必问的。(关键词:自我介绍)
解答要点:
- 简要介绍个人基本信息,如姓名、年龄、学历等;
- 突出个人在FPGA领域的优势,如项目经验、技术特长等;
- 表达对FPGA行业的热爱和职业规划。
- 请谈谈你对FPGA的理解
(关键词:FPGA理解)
解答要点:
- 解释FPGA的基本概念和特点;
- 结合实际项目经验,阐述FPGA在各个领域的应用;
- 表达对FPGA技术发展趋势的看法。
- 你有哪些FPGA项目经验?
(关键词:项目经验)
解答要点:
- 介绍参与过的FPGA项目,包括项目背景、技术难点、解决方案等;
- 突出自己在项目中的角色和贡献,如设计、调试、优化等;
- 展示解决问题的能力和团队合作精神。
- 你熟悉哪些FPGA开发工具和编程语言?
(关键词:开发工具、编程语言)
解答要点:
- 列举熟悉的FPGA开发工具,如Vivado、Quartus等;
- 说明掌握的编程语言,如Verilog、VHDL等;
- 强调对相关工具和语言的熟练程度。
- 你如何处理FPGA设计中的调试问题?
(关键词:调试问题)
解答要点:
- 介绍调试方法,如波形分析、仿真等;
- 分享调试经验,如如何定位问题、优化设计等;
- 强调解决问题的能力和耐心。
- 你对FPGA未来的发展趋势有何看法?
(关键词:发展趋势)
解答要点:
- 分析FPGA在各个领域的应用前景;
- 探讨FPGA技术发展趋势,如高密度、低功耗、智能化等;
- 表达对FPGA行业的信心和热情。
二、案例分析
以下是一个FPGA工程师面试中的实际案例:
问题: 请谈谈你参与过的最具有挑战性的FPGA项目。
解答:
我参与过一个基于FPGA的视频处理项目。该项目要求在有限的资源下实现高清视频的实时处理,对性能和功耗要求极高。在项目过程中,我遇到了以下挑战:
- 资源限制: 由于资源有限,我需要优化设计,确保在有限的资源下实现高清视频处理;
- 性能要求: 需要保证视频处理速度,以满足实时性要求;
- 功耗控制: 需要降低功耗,以满足低功耗要求。
为了解决这些挑战,我采取了以下措施:
- 优化设计: 通过模块化设计、流水线处理等技术,优化设计,提高资源利用率;
- 算法优化: 采用高效的算法,降低处理时间,提高性能;
- 功耗控制: 通过合理布局、降低时钟频率等方法,降低功耗。
最终,该项目成功实现了预期目标,得到了客户的高度评价。
三、总结
通过以上解析,相信大家对FPGA工程师求职面试中常见问题有了更深入的了解。在面试过程中,求职者应充分展示自己的技术实力、项目经验和解决问题的能力,以赢得面试官的青睐。祝大家在求职路上顺利!
猜你喜欢:禾蛙发单平台